Brie Wensleydale (@SlipperyGem)

First-Mid-Last 또는 First-Last 프레임 전환은 이미지 간 유사도와 모델의 전환 시간에 좌우되며 항상 보장되지는 않음. 조건이 맞지 않으면 모델이 바로 다음 키프레임으로 컷해 버리는 제한이 존재함을 경고.

https://x.com/SlipperyGem/status/2031310683707682978

#ltx #frameinterpolation #keyframes #imagetovideo

Brie Wensleydale🧀🐭 (@SlipperyGem) on X

@sunbaolong_2001 Note that the First-Mid-Last, or even the First-Last frame is not guaranteed. It will only occur if the images are similar enough, and there's enough time for the model to transition. Otherwise, it'll just cut directly to the next keyframe. A limitation, but not too bad.

X (formerly Twitter)

Taken this day, 2016, the Keyframes light installation work, Saint Andrew Square https://www.flickr.com/photos/woolamaloo_gazette/24535716289/in/photostream/lightbox/

Each of these stick-figures would light in sequence to create an animation effect

#animation #photography #photographie #Edinburgh #Edimbourg #EdinburghByNight #NightPhotography #SaintAndrewSquare #ArtInstallation #art #Keyframes #LongExposure

Keyframes 07

Flickr

Анимированный UI: как улучшить взаимодействие с пользователем

Анимация пользовательского интерфейса прошла долгий путь за последнее десятилетие, они превратились в универсальный цифровой язык, который люди узнают и понимают. Эти микровзаимодействия позволяют дизайнерам общаться с пользователями посредством движения и анимации, предоставляя им рекомендации, контекст и создавая захватывающий пользовательский опыт. В продакшене анимация всегда балансирует между выразительностью и производительностью. Чем сложнее сцена, тем выше нагрузка на процессор, особенно на мобильных устройствах. Поэтому важно оптимизировать: использовать GPU-дружественные свойства (transform, opacity), избегать тяжёлых reflow, а для сложных эффектов — применять библиотеку, которая работает с отложенным рендерингом, например Framer Motion или GSAP. Это не только повышает плавность, но и снижает энергопотребление, что прямо влияет на опыт пользователя. Когда команда проектирует систему анимаций, важно фиксировать принципы в дизайн-системе. Это помогает избежать хаоса и гарантирует согласованность между продуктами. Хорошая практика — описывать длительность, кривые ускорения и паттерны движения как переменные, чтобы и дизайнеры, и разработчики говорили на одном языке. Например, motion-tokens, где заданы типовые параметры переходов: fast-out-slow-in, linear-out-slow-in и т.д. На зрелом уровне анимация становится не надстройкой, а частью архитектуры интерфейса. Она помогает продукту чувствоваться цельным, обеспечивает предсказуемость и ритм, а главное — создаёт ощущение «живого» цифрового опыта. Привет, я Максим, frontend-разработчик в компании SimbirSoft, в этой статье расскажу, как сделать полезный для пользователя UI.

https://habr.com/ru/companies/simbirsoft/articles/974772/

#UI #css #javascript #reactjs #transitions #keyframes #web_animations_api #gsap #framer_motion #lottie

Анимированный UI: как улучшить взаимодействие с пользователем

Анимация пользовательского интерфейса прошла долгий путь за последнее десятилетие, они превратились в универсальный цифровой язык, который люди узнают и понимают. Эти микровзаимодействия позволяют...

Хабр

#Development #Techniques
Partial keyframes · Creating dynamic, composable CSS keyframe animations https://ilo.im/164jry

_____
#Animations #Keyframes #CustomProperties #Browser #WebDev #Frontend #CSS

Partial Keyframes • Josh W. Comeau

CSS Keyframe animations are so much more powerful than most developers realize. In this tutorial, I’ll show you something that completely blew my mind, a technique that makes our keyframe animations so much more reusable and dynamic! 🤯

🟦 Running animations without keyframes
by CSS by T. Afif @css

#css #webdev #animation #keyframes #StartingStyle

https://css-tip.com/animation-without-keyframes/

Running animations without keyframes

A new way to create animations without relying on keyframes

Some Things About Keyframes

A few lesser-known bits about CSS keyframe animations, from handling duplicate keyframe properties to customizing timing function easings within keyframe rulesets.

Did you know that you can import and export keyframes from/to the clipboard in Kdenlive. This feature is not only useful to copy keyframes from one clip to another, but yoiu can copy keyframes from one effect to another effect.

To copy the keyframes to the clipboard just click on Options menu in the Keyframe Panel and choose "Copy keyframes to clipboard."

#Linux #kdenlive #keyframe #keyframes

[Перевод] Упрощаем CSS-анимации с помощью свойств display и размеров элемента

До недавнего времени далеко не все свойства CSS можно было анимировать. Например, чтобы создать эффект плавного появления или исчезновения элемента, приходилось использовать свойство opacity, а не display, поскольку display нельзя было анимировать. А проблема в том, что визуально скрытый элемент всё же оставался на странице. В статье сравниваем традиционные методы и новые функции Chrome, с помощью которых можно анимировать свойство видимости и изменение размера элемента.

https://habr.com/ru/companies/netologyru/articles/860548/

#css #javascript #анимации_css #display #keyframes #анимирование #opacity #плавная_анимация #размер_элемента #calcsize

Упрощаем CSS-анимации с помощью свойств display и размеров элемента

До недавнего времени далеко не все свойства CSS можно было анимировать. Например, чтобы создать эффект плавного появления или исчезновения элемента, приходилось использовать свойство opacity, а не...

Хабр

Because I saw someone hearted https://codepen.io/thebabydino/pen/zKLOpb I got reminded of something I need for animations like this one: to be able to use #CSS vars to compute keyframe percentages.

I have 16 columns, each with a different animation. They're different because the keyframes needs to be different depending on the index.

#cssAnimation #cssVariables #keyframes #cssTransforms #code #coding #frontend #web #webDevelopment #webDev #dev

columns (pure CSS 3D)

Live coded in under 30 minutes on the 13th of October 2016. Tested & works cross-browser. Inspired by [this Bees & Bombs gif](https://d13yacurqjgara.cl...

Simple lil hover effects spark joy :)

#css #keyframes #hover